Safety Concept AKD
About the "Safe Torque Off "(STO) Function
The STO function serves to safely interrupt the energy supply to the motor directly at the drive. This corresponds to uncontrolled braking according to IEC 60204-1, category 0.
Drives with a hanging load must have an additional safe mechanical blocking (e.g. by a motor holding brake).
The concept of this function which is standard in the AKD is tested and certified (see the German professional association's test report). Thus, the circuit concept to realize the safety function "Safe Torque Off" within the servo amplifiers of the product line AKD with Hardware Revision C satisfies demands as shown below.
STO in the AKD-x003 up to AKD-x024
| Function | Operation Mode | ISO 13849-1 | IEC 61508-2 |
|---|---|---|---|
| STO | single channel | PL d, CAT 3 | SIL 2 |

Signal Diagram - Single channel
The diagram below shows how to use the single channel STO function for a safe drive stop and fault free operation of the drive.
- Brake the drive in a controlled manner (speed setpoint = 0 V).
- When speed = 0 rpm, disable the drive (Enable = 0 V).
- Activate the STO function (STO = 0 V)

STO in the AKD-x048
| Function | Operation Mode | ISO 13849-1 | IEC 61508-2 |
|---|---|---|---|
| STO | single channel | PL d, CAT 2 | SIL 2 |
| STO | dual channel | PL d, CAT 3 | SIL 2 |
| STO | dual channel with periodic testing | PL e, CAT 4 | SIL 3 |

The diagram below shows how to use the dual channel STO function for a safe drive stop and fault free operation of the drive.
- Brake the drive in a controlled manner (speed setpoint = 0 V).
- When speed = 0 rpm, disable the drive (Enable = 0 V).
- Activate the STO function (STO-Enable 1 = 0 V and STO-Enable 2 = 0 V)
